SEMMA Board Members for 2024/2025 as elected at the Annual General Meeting held on 05 September 2024.
President
Peter first joined SEMMA’s Board in July 2013 before moving to the role of Vice President after 7 years, then President in 2019. He is the Founder and Managing Director of ABECK Group, is highly involved in community service and has appeared on ABC’s ‘Hard Quiz’.
Vice President
Ian joined the SEMMA Board in July 2019 before quickly ascending to the role of Vice President in 2020. A family man, Ian, his wife Latinka Cubitt and their family have proudly owned and operated Catten Industries in Bayswater since 1994.
Secretary
Matthew is the Director of Celsius Sheet Metal, a HVAC duct manufacturer making things in Dandenong. Matthew has worked internationally for PWC and Andersen, with a background in technology, consulting and manufacturing. He is a vocal supporter of creating entrepreneurial opportunities, small government and getting people into meaningful work.
Treasurer
Michael is the General Manager of McKinna Group, joining SEMMA’s Executive team at our 2023 Annual General Meeting. Leading a team of almost 50 individuals in Braeside, he is a passionate advocate for local content, energy prices and operational costs for manufacturers.
Chief Executive Officer
Honi commenced with SEMMA in February 2023. Over the last twenty years, she has dedicated her career to business development, strategic relationship building and communications as well as co-owning a local manufacturing business.
Sam is the CEO of AW Bell and the third generation of his family to spearhead the company, having been heavily involved in the business from an early age. An active leader, Sam maintained a regular, friendly presence at the SEMMA Australian Manufacturing Week 2023 stand.
Markus is the owner and manager of o.d.t. Engineering, a board member of SEMMA, and an active contributor to local community groups. He works closely with Local and State Governments and is a Fellow of the Governance Institute.
Scott’s clients at Macpherson Kelley (a founding SEMMA member) describe him as the person who gets them out of trouble. Scott helps solve their legal issues so they can focus on the important things, like running their business safely and productively.
Markus has been a long-serving member of SEMMA’s General Committee and is celebrating his 10th year with Nissan Casting. After completing his Masters of Mechanical Engineering in Munich, Markus worked in both China and Australia.
Simon serves as the CEO of the Hardman Group, which includes Hardman Bros, R&I Instrument & Gear Co, and Marks 4WD. With a 30-year career across both corporate and private industrial sectors, Simon is dedicated to championing the manufacturing industry and safeguarding sovereign capability.
Nataly is the Industry Development and Stakeholder Engagement Director at Alstom. She has responsibility for developing and leading industry development strategies and local content activities in Victoria. Alstom is a leader in developing innovative and sustainable transport solutions with key projects under way in Victoria, across Australia and New Zealand and internationally.
Jill Walsh played a key role in the establishment of SEMMA in 2003. In 2018, she was honored as the inaugural Woman Manufacturer of the Year and has recently served as the Victorian Rail Advocate.
